Two of the NBA's best players will be on display when Jaylen Brown (29.8 points per game, fourth in league) and the Boston Celtics (28-17) welcome in Deni Avdija (26, 12th) and the Portland Trail Blazers (23-23) on January 26, 2026 on Peacock and NBCS-BOS. Boston is a healthy 7.5-point favorite against Portland when the Celtics take on the Trail Blazers on Monday. The over/under is 225.5 points for the game.

Celtics vs. Trail Blazers Betting Insights

  • The Celtics and their opponent have combined to score over 225.5 points, the current matchup's over/under, in 25 of 45 games this year.
  • A total of 28 Trail Blazers games this season (out of 46) have had more than 225.5 total points scored.
  • These two teams average 233 points per game combined, 7.5 more than the over/under of 225.5.
  • Opponents of the two teams average a combined 2.6 more points per game, 228.1, than this game's total of 225.5 points.
  • Boston has won 21, or 67.7%, of the 31 contests in which it was the favorite this year.
  • Portland has come away with 12 wins in the 29 contests it has been listed as the underdog this season.
  • Portland has won its one head-to-head matchup against Boston.
  • The Trail Blazers also have a 1-0 record against the spread when playing the Celtics.

Celtics Recent Trends

  • The Celtics are 4-6 against the spread and 5-5 overall over their last 10 games.
  • Boston has averaged a total of 227.4 combined points over its last 10 games, 1.9 greater than this game's over/under of 225.5.
  • In the Celtics' 45 games this season, they have 25 wins against the spread.
  • Boston has an against the spread record of 10-7 in its 17 games as a favorite of 7.5 points or more so far this season.
  • Celtics games this year have hit the over 19 times in 46 opportunities (41.3%).
  • The 116.9 points per game the Celtics score are only 0.9 fewer points than the Trail Blazers allow (117.8).
  • Boston is 17-3 against the spread and 20-0 overall when scoring more than 117.8 points.
  • This season, the Celtics have a 47% shooting percentage from the field, which is 0.3% lower than the 47.3% of shots the Trail Blazers' opponents have hit.
  • Against the spread, the Celtics have performed worse when playing at home, covering 10 times in 20 home games, and 15 times in 25 road games.
  • In terms of over/unders, Boston hits the over more consistently in home games, as it has exceeded the total nine times in 20 opportunities this season (45%). In road games, it has hit the over 10 times in 25 opportunities (40%).
  • As a moneyline favorite, the Celtics have won a lower percentage of their games at home (.667) compared to road games (.688).

Celtics Leaders

  • Brown posts 29.8 points, 6.8 boards and 4.9 assists per game, shooting 48.4% from the floor and 36.2% from beyond the arc with 2.2 made 3-pointers per contest.
  • Derrick White averages 17.6 points, 4.6 boards and 5.4 assists per contest, shooting 38.8% from the floor and 32.1% from beyond the arc with 2.9 made 3-pointers per game.
  • Payton Pritchard posts 16.7 points, 4.4 rebounds and 5.4 assists per game, shooting 45% from the field and 34.4% from beyond the arc with 2.5 made treys per game.
  • Neemias Queta averages 10.2 points, 1.3 assists and 8 rebounds.
  • Anfernee Simons posts 13.9 points, 2.5 boards and 2.5 assists per contest, shooting 43.5% from the field and 39.6% from downtown with 2.6 made 3-pointers per game.

Trail Blazers Recent Trends

  • The Trail Blazers are 7-3 against the spread and 7-3 overall in their last 10 games.
  • Portland and its opponents have combined to score an average of 228.4 combined points over its last 10 games, 2.9 more than the 225.5 over/under in this matchup.
  • The Trail Blazers have played 46 games, with 26 wins against the spread.
  • Portland has been underdogs by 7.5 points or more 11 times this season and are 7-4 ATS in those contests.
  • Trail Blazers games this year have hit the over on 23 of 46 set point totals (50%).
  • The Trail Blazers score 5.8 more points per game (116.1) than the Celtics give up to opponents (110.3).
  • When it scores more than 110.3 points, Portland is 22-10 against the spread and 20-12 overall.
  • The Trail Blazers are shooting 45% from the field, 0.3% higher than the 44.7% the Celtics' opponents have shot this season.
  • The Trail Blazers have performed better against the spread at home (15-9-0) than away (11-11-0) this year.
  • In 2025-26, a higher percentage of Portland's games have finished above the over/under at home (54.2%, 13 of 24) than on the road (45.5%, 10 of 22).
  • The Trail Blazers' winning percentage at home when moneyline favorites is .714 (5-2), and on the road it is .667 (6-3).

Trail Blazers Leaders

  • Avdija is putting up 26 points, 7.1 rebounds and 6.9 assists per contest. He's also sinking 47.1% of his shots from the field and 35.6% from beyond the arc, with 2.3 triples per contest.
  • Shaedon Sharpe is putting up 21.9 points, 4.6 rebounds and 2.7 assists per game. He's sinking 45.5% of his shots from the field and 33.9% from 3-point range, with 2.1 treys per game.
  • Donovan Clingan gives the Trail Blazers 11.3 points, 10.9 rebounds and 1.9 assists per game while averaging 0.5 steals and 1.2 blocked shots.
  • The Trail Blazers are getting 13 points, 5.1 rebounds and 2.7 assists per game from Toumani Camara this year.
  • The Trail Blazers are getting 19.2 points, 3.7 rebounds and 2.5 assists per game from Jerami Grant this year.
